What Is an Annuity Plan?

An annuity is a contract you enter into with an insurance company, where you invest a sum of money either gradually over time or as a lump sum.

In return, the company provides you with regular payments, typically starting after retirement, for the rest of your life.

The main purpose of an annuity plan is to ensure you have a steady income after you stop working, eliminating the financial uncertainty that comes with retirement.

How Does an Annuity Plan Help in Retirement Planning?

Aditya Mal from Future Generali India Life Insurance explains that annuities are essential for financial planning after retirement.

They offer regular income for life, helping to maintain financial stability during retirement. There are two main types of annuities:

  1. Immediate Annuity: Payments start immediately after you make the investment.

  2. Deferred Annuity: Payments begin at a later stage, typically after a few years.

Annuities are especially valuable for individuals who do not have a guaranteed pension plan, which is common in private sector jobs.

Types of Annuities

Annuity plans come in different structures:

Fixed Annuity: Offers a fixed income for a specific period or for life. The income does not change based on market conditions.

Variable Annuity: The income varies depending on the performance of the investment, typically linked to stock market performance.

Which Annuity Plan is Right for You?

When you retire, you usually have two choices regarding your retirement funds:

  1. Take a Lump Sum: You can withdraw all your retirement savings at once. This gives you flexibility but comes with the risk of depleting your savings too quickly.

  2. Convert It Into an Annuity: This option provides you with a guaranteed income for life, helping you manage your finances more safely in retirement.

Choosing between these options depends on your financial needs, lifestyle, and risk tolerance.

A lump sum may offer you more freedom in the short term, but it’s more likely to be exhausted faster, whereas an annuity guarantees long-term financial security.
